Factors Affecting Cost
Wood roofing installation in Granby, CT, involves selecting suitable materials, assessing project scope, and understanding local permitting requirements. This overview provides a general understanding of typical considerations and factors that influence project costs and complexity.
- Materials: Common options include cedar, redwood, and pressure-treated pine,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small repairs to full roof replacements, impacting overall material quantities and labor effort.
- Labor Complexity: Installation complexity varies based on roof pitch, structure, and existing roof conditions, affecting labor time and skill requirements.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Granby may require permits for new installations or significant repairs, involving inspection and approval processes.
- Additional Features: Optional extras such as underlayment, ventilation, and protective coatings can influence the project scope and costs.
